My friend has a 1996 Honda Civic and there is no radio ever put in it, not even factory so therefore there are no wires anywhere. I was wondering if anyone else has added all the wires for the head unit and all the speakers and what the deal is? Is there a kit you can buy with all the wires or what? Everything I've ever installed just used the factory wires but since there are none, what do I do?

You might be able to get a kit from honda but there factory wiring is way to small for a after market system. Considering the amount of time it's going to take to disassemble the car and run the wires you might as well install thicker wire like 16-10 gauge. If your going to add an amplifier than you should run 4 gauge power wire. The head unit only needs 1 constant 12 volt wire from the battery (10-12 gauge), 1 switched 12 volt ignition wire (12-16 gauge) and 1 ground wire (10-12 gauge). THe power and ignition wire should be fused. Then you will need to run speaker wires from the head unit to the speakers (12-16 gauge).
